White beans. After the tragic end in "The Penultimate Peril", the Baudelaires and Count Olaf were in each other's clutches in the middle of the ocean. This had been achieved when they had floated the ship off the sunning roof of the Hotel Denouement after it set on fire. The three children tried to think of their own plans for survival while the nefarious Count Olaf attempted to cosmetically alter their ship to their benefit. Sunny found the dusty jar of white beans under a seat on the boat before a storm, more furious than Hurricane Herman, swept up and knocked the boat into a coastal shelf.

What name is given to Kit Snicket's child? | "The End" - Book #13 (kyleisalive) |
Beatrice. The Baudelaires race to the islanders before they can leave, but they refuse to eat the horseradish apples. Ishmael persuades them to leave (knowing that he is safe as he had already been eating the bitter apples). The children focused their attention on Kit, who was still on her book cube in labour. She refused to eat an apple due to the harm it might cause to her baby, and the children were running out of ideas. Luckily, Count Olaf was still around (though in poor condition). They were able to help the baby, but both Count Olaf and Kit Snicket passed away due to the Medusoid Mycellium. The Baudelaires vowed to raise the child as their own and give it the name of one who had previously passed on, as was their tradition. With the children safe from the world's troubles on the island, they lived for a year cataloging the detritus before they decided to set sail for the mainland, where they may or may not have continued as members of VFD.

What is the name of the young girl that the Baudelaires first meet on the coastal shelf? | "The End" - Book #13 (kyleisalive) |
Friday. After their ordeal on the ship, the Baudelaires and Count Olaf make their way around the coastal shelf with no sense of direction until they come across a young girl in a white robe named Friday. She offers the Baudelaires shelter and a place in the local island community but tells Count Olaf to leave as he does not look like a nice person. At the island, the children experience their first tastes of Coconut Cordial and meet the odd ruler of the island who constantly keeps his feet in a type of clay that helps his foot pain.
